Description

This introduction to algorithms course is a comprehensive kick-start into the beautiful world of computer science. This course will prepare you for a great job in a technical field and is an essential stepping stone for delving deeper into data-structures and algorithms, and programming in general. 

In this course we will take a look at what computational complexity is, and the importance thereof, followed by 4 of the basic sorting algorithms (bubble sort, insertion sort, merge sort and quick sort) by visualisation and demonstration in Python. 

All the course content is simple to understand and relevant to real world application.
